Angular Dependence of the Nuclear Enhancement of Drell-Yan Pairs

High Energy Physics - Phenomenology 2008-11-26 v3 Nuclear Theory

Abstract

We calculate the nuclear enhancement in the angular distribution of Drell-Yan pairs produced in proton-nucleus reactions. Nuclear effects are encoded in universal twist-4 parton correlation functions. We find that the Lam-Tung relation for the angular coefficients of the lepton-pair distribution holds for the double-hard, but not for the soft-hard contribution. We also predict that nuclear enhancement effects at RHIC energies can be large.
